Detailed Itinerary

Day 1 Arrive in Kathmandu
Upon your arrival at Tribhuwan International Airport, a representative  will be waiting for you at the airport holding a placard with your name. You will then be transferred to the designated hotel. In the evening, enjoy a welcome dinner, where you can experience authentic Nepalese cuisine and get an introduction to the country’s vibrant food culture.
After breakfast, attend a pre-trip meeting where you will be introduced to your guide and have the opportunity to resolve any queries regarding the trip. The day’s sightseeing includes a visit to Boudhanath Stupa, one of the largest Buddhist shrines in the world. You’ll then visit Pashupatinath Temple, Nepal’s most famous Hindu temple, where you can observe sadhus meditating, pilgrims bathing, and even funeral rites along the Bagmati River. Later, head to Bhaktapur Durbar Square, which features pagoda and shikhara-style temples, the Palace of Fifty-Five Windows, the Golden Gate, Lion Gate, art galleries, and the statue of King Bhupatindra Malla.

Leave Kathmandu early in the morning for Syabrubesi, a small village at the foot of the hills and the starting point of the Langtang Valley trek. The drive offers scenic views through hilly landscapes. Overnight stay in Syabrubesi.
Continue your ascent and pass numerous waterfalls and green meadows at Ghoda Tabela. As you trek further up the valley, pass temporary settlements and a Buddhist monastery before reaching Mundu. Overnight in Mundu.
Trek to the iconic Kyanjin Gompa, a well-known monastery in the region. Along the trail, observe watermills, prayer wheels, and mani walls. You'll also come across Nepal’s largest mani wall. Spend the day exploring the monastery and surrounding landscapes. Overnight in Kyanjin Gompa.
Today is reserved for acclimatization. Hike to Tserko Ri (5033m) for stunning views of the Himalayas, glaciers, and yaks grazing in the alpine meadows. Return to Kyanjin Gompa for an overnight stay.
Retrace your steps back down to Lama Hotel, passing through beautiful Tamang villages. Overnight in Lama Hotel.
Begin the day by trekking to Rimche, then descend along the Langtang Khola. After crossing another bridge and passing Pahare Hotel and a waterfall, arrive in Thulo Syabru for an overnight stay.
Today’s trek is shorter to aid acclimatization. Walk past a chorten and a checkpoint, continuing through Garta Village and Phulung Monastery before reaching Shin Gompa. Overnight stay in Shin Gompa.
Enjoy panoramic views of Annapurna, Hiunchuli, Manaslu, Ganesh Himal, and Langtang. Cross ridges to reach the third and most sacred of the Gosaikunda Lakes (4380m), surrounded by mountains and nine additional lakes. Overnight in Gosaikunda.
Ascend towards Laurebina Pass (4610m) and enter the Helambu region. Pass Surya Kunda and three small lakes en route to Ghopte. Overnight stay in Ghopte.
Walk through dense forests and reach Thare Pati village. Cross two suspension bridges before arriving at Melamchigaon, where you can visit a local monastery. Overnight in Melamchigaon.
Ascend to Ama Yangri (3800m), the highest point of the trek. Admire the stunning views of Mt. Shishapangma and the Langtang ranges. Descend through forests to the Sherpa village of Tarkejhyang. Overnight stay.
A relatively short and easy trek through forests, chortens, monasteries, and scenic Sherpa villages. Enjoy magnificent views of Ganesh Himal, Jugal Himal, and Langtang ranges. Overnight stay in Shermanthang.
Begin your trek early and walk through farms, meadows, and small villages to Melamchi Bazar. From here, drive back to Kathmandu. In the evening, enjoy a farewell dinner.
Today marks the end of your journey. A representative will escort you to the international airport for your flight.
